Who qualifies for a leave of absence? Be employed by a covered employer for at least 12 months (not necessarily consecutive) Work at least 1,250 hours during the 12 months preceding the leave. Experience one of the following circumstances: Military caregiver leave. Military qualifying exigency. Birth of a baby.
What type of documentation may be required for an approved leave of absence? If an employees leave is based on his or her serious health condition or that of a family member (parent, spouse, domestic partner, or child), he or she is required to have medical certification from a health care provider.
Requesting a leave of absence Familiarize yourself with your employers leave of absence policy. Determine the approximate duration of your LOA. Schedule a one-on-one meeting with your direct supervisor. Put your request in writing. Consider whether there are any alternatives. Communicate your leave of absence.
Dos and donts for letter of leave of absence. Clearly state the purpose of your leave and the dates youll be absent. Be straightforward and professional in your tone and language. Follow your companys guidelines and include any required information or documentation.

REQUIRED MEDICAL DOCUMENTATION The leave requires a written statement from a licensed health care provider that includes: Information regarding the medical condition, diagnosis, prognosis, functional limitations, including duration and treatment plan, and return to work date.
